Safety is paramount when dealing with appliances that emit chemical odors. Start by unplugging the fridge to prevent electrical hazards.
Ensure proper ventilation in the area to dissipate any harmful fumes. If the smell is particularly strong, consider wearing a mask to avoid inhaling any chemicals. Always consult the user manual for specific safety guidelines related to your Samsung model.

Once you have ensured safety, diagnosing the root cause of the chemical smell is the next step. Begin by inspecting the fridge’s interior for any signs of leaks or spills.
Check the condenser coils for dust buildup, which can lead to overheating and burning smells. Use a multimeter to test electrical components for faults. If refrigerant is suspected, a leak detector can confirm its presence.

Refrigerant leaks are a common cause of chemical smells. To check for leaks, follow these steps:
Locate the evaporator coils inside the fridge.
Use a refrigerant leak detector to scan for escaping gases.
Inspect connections for signs of wear or damage.
If a leak is detected, contacting a professional technician for repair is recommended.

Damaged insulation or door seals can also contribute to chemical odors. Inspect the following:
Door seals for tears or gaps
Insulation around the compressor and evaporator
If you find any damage, replacing these components can help eliminate odors and improve energy efficiency.

After diagnosing the issue, executing repairs is crucial. Depending on the root cause, you may need to:
Replace damaged seals to prevent air leaks
Repair or replace electrical components if faults are found
Fix refrigerant leaks by contacting a certified technician
Regular maintenance can also help prevent future issues. Clean the condenser coils every six months and check seals regularly.

If you are unable to identify or resolve the issue, seeking professional assistance is advisable. Technicians can perform a thorough inspection and provide specialized repairs. This step is especially important for refrigerant-related issues, as improper handling can pose health risks.
Do not ignore persistent chemical smells, as they may indicate serious safety hazards.
